Transaction 51d805df057957a2b700daa1267a194ab510da03b740d30b3da113e2b3f21566
1 Input
2 Outputs
- 51d805df057957a2b700daa1267a194ab510da03b740d30b3da113e2b3f21566:0
- 51d805df057957a2b700daa1267a194ab510da03b740d30b3da113e2b3f21566:1
value 4458000
address 1DqeRBUoesZzpkaWonfC4Bh8Dc5uDzgV8Y
value 53500316
address 1AfFQRKnZw5AvSdcAAbLCe545wpWRxxXNp